Sestertius - Commodus P M TR P XVII IMP VIII COS VII P P S C; Pietas

Features

Issuer RomeRoman Empire (27 BC - 395 AD)
Emperor Commodus (Lucius Aurelius Commodus) (177-192)
Type Standard circulation coins
Year 192
Value 1 Sestertius = ¼ Denarius
Currency Denarius, Reform of Augustus (27 BC – AD 215)
Composition Brąz
Weight 21.3 g
Diameter 30 mm
Shape Okrągły (nieregularny)
Technique Młotkowana
Orientation Variable alignment ↺
Demonetized Yes

Obverse

Głowa Kommodusa w laurze, w prawo.Automatically translated

Script: łaciński

Lettering: L AEL AVREL COMM AVG P FEL

Unabridged legend: Lucius Aelius Aurelius Commodus Augustus Pius Felix.

Reverse

Pietas, zasłonięty, udrapowany, stojący w lewo, wyciągający prawą rękę do dziecka i trzymający poprzeczne berło w lewej ręce; w polu gwiazda.Automatically translated

Script: łaciński

Lettering: P M TR P XVII IMP VIII COS VII P P S C

Unabridged legend: Pontifex Maximus, Tribunicia Potestate Septima Decima, Imperator Octavum, Consul Septimum, Pater Patriae. Senatus Consultum.

Mint

Rome (ancient), Italy (?-476)
